我有一个PostgreSQL数据库。我想从数据库中生成ERD。有没有内置工具或者第三方工具?


当前回答

你可以使用dbeaver来做到这一点。它允许您将ER图导出为png/svg等格式。

德布弗 - https://dbeaver.io/

双击一个模式(例如,模式->公共->表)并打开“ER图”选项卡(在“属性”选项卡旁边)

其他回答

从https://www.dbvis.com/download/10.0下载DbVisualizer

安装完成后,创建数据库连接:

通过单击ping服务器更改数据库的高亮显示细节和测试。最后点击连接

享受。

也许可以看看AquaFold的Aqua Data Studio。它是一个具有实体关系图的数据库IDE。它还包括数据分析。它不是免费的,但考虑到它的功能,它的价格是非常合理的。

你可以使用dbeaver来做到这一点。它允许您将ER图导出为png/svg等格式。

德布弗 - https://dbeaver.io/

双击一个模式(例如,模式->公共->表)并打开“ER图”选项卡(在“属性”选项卡旁边)

pgAdmin 4版本30及更新版本可以从现有数据库生成ERD。只需右键单击数据库并选择Generate ERD。

为此我们使用了DBVisualizer。

描述: 引用图是一个很好的特性,因为它自动以图形样式呈现所有主键/外键映射(也称为引用完整性约束)。表节点和关系是自动布局的,有许多可用的布局模式。生成的图形是唯一的,因为它以最佳且可读的布局显示所有信息。 来自网站